Posted on 6/10/16 at 7:30 pm to slackster
There was a different system then. Whitston would have dropped under the current pool setup. That's why Hess hasn't been picked yet. In the old days teams could pick who ever they wanted, whenever they wanted, and if they couldn't sign them they just moved to the next pick. Now they're actually hurt by not signing picks in the top 10 rounds so they're careful with who they select.
